Updates laws governing osteopathic physician licensing in Maine, including meeting requirements, fees, and temporary licensure.
This bill updates the laws governing osteopathic physician licensing in Maine. It changes the meeting schedule for the Board of Osteopathic Licensure, requiring regular monthly meetings instead of just one in June. It removes the requirement for a majority vote to grant a license and eliminates the need for specialty medical board certification or maintenance of certification for licensure. It also modifies the postgraduate training requirements, fees, and temporary licensure provisions.
